Healing happens in relationship and I create a heart-centered space for our work together. I have many years of experience working with clients on issues ranging from anxiety to relationship difficulties and life transitions. I use a therapy model called Internal Family Systems (IFS), which helps you understand the different parts of you that are experiencing challenges. For instance, there may be a part of you who is a perfectionist, or a part that may feel overwhelming anxiety. We get to know these parts of you in a compassionate and curious way, which helps you to get to the root cause. Through this clarity, a spaciousness opens up in your psyche and body, which can often lead to profound healing. I teach clients how to engage their mind, body, and spirit in the healing process.
